Patricia Laffan
Mar 19, 1919 - Mar 10, 2014 (94 years old) in London, England, UK
Patricia Alice Laffan (19 March 1919 – 10 March 2014) was an English stage, film, television and radio actress, and also, after her retirement from acting, an international fashion impresario. She was five feet, six inches tall, with dark reddish-brown hair and green eyes. She is best known for her film roles as the Empress Poppaea in Quo Vadis (1951) and the alien Nyah in Devil Girl from Mars (1954). Her biography, Devil Girl Remembered, was written by Andrew Ross in 2021.
